Marvel’s new vampire hunter is ready to slay on Bloodline: Daughter of Blade #1 cover

November 2, 2022 by Gary Collinson

As Brielle Brooks prepares to make her Marvel Universe return following her debut in Free Comic Book Day: Avengers/X-Men, the publisher has unveiled Ryan Stegman’s official cover artwork for Bloodline: Daughter of Blade #1. 

The issue kicks off a five-part series which will reunite the character’s creators, writer Danny Lore and artist Karen S. Darboe, and promises to “serve as Brielle’s fascinating origin story and her thrilling journey to becoming Marvel’s next great antihero.”

“One of my earliest Marvel memories is watching Blade with my father, and being in awe of how intensely cool the Daywalker is,” said Lore. “Over the years I’ve only grown to love Blade even more. Brielle ‘Bloodline’ Brooks is literally the child of a dual legacy in that way: both Blade’s long history, and my personal comic legacy. When you guys join us on this journey, I hope you find a part of yourself in Brielle’s story.”

Bloodline: Daughter of Blade #1 will go on sale on February 1st.
